To see how many scratch tapes in that pool run;
select count(*) from volumes \
where stgpool_name='TECH_TAPE_POOL' \
and scratch='Yes'

> Check the maxscratch parameter on the tech_tape_pool storage pool with q stg
> tech_tape_pool f=d
> You can either increase this number with upd stg to allow more scratch tapes
> to be used by this pool, or use define volume to explicitly add volumes to
> the pool.
>
> Once you have done that your reclaim should work.

> I have a 3583 LTO library with 2 drives. TSM Server v4.2 on AIX.
>
> I have been running Scheduled backups without any problems so far.
>
> Yesterday the server started reclamation process for one of the Storage
> pools as shown below.
>
>
> 784 Space Reclamation Volume 053ABS (storage pool TECH_TAPE_POOL),
> Moved Files: 0, Moved Bytes: 0, Unreadable
>
> Files: 0, Unreadable Bytes: 0. Current
> Physical
> File (bytes): 10,487,404
> Waiting for mount of
> input volume 053ABS (68221 seconds).
>
> Some of the activity log entries are :
>
> ANR1040I Space reclamation started for volume 053ABS,
> storage pool TECH_TAPE_POOL (process number 723).
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:19 ANR1044I Removable volume 053ABS is required for
> space
> reclamation.
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:19 ANR1044I Removable volume 041ABS is required for
> space
> reclamation.
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:21 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no
> scratch
> volume available.
> 10/06/02 14:06:24 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no
> scratch
> volume available.
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:26 ANR1405W Scratch volume mount request denied - no
> scratch
> volume available.
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:26 ANR0985I Process 723 for SPACE RECLAMATION running in
> the
> BACKGROUND completed with completion state FAILURE
> at
> 14:06:26.
>
> 10/06/02 14:06:26 ANR1086W Space reclamation terminated for volume
> 053ABS -
> insufficient space in storage pool.
>
> The volume status shows no errors with the volume.
>
>
> Volume Name 053ABS
>
> Storage Pool Name TECH_TAPE_POOL
>
> Device Class Name ULTRIUM
>
> Estimated Capacity (MB) 137997.9
>
> Pct Util 0.0
>
> Volume Status FULL
>
> Access READWRITE
>
> Pct. Reclaimable Space 99.9
>
> Scratch Volume? Yes
>
> In Error State? No
>
> Number of Writable 1
> Sides
>
> Number of Times Mounted 12827
>
> Write Pass Number 1
>
>
>
>
> Even though both the tape Drives are free, and a scratch volume is made
> available, all the migration processes are Held up.
>
> Could somebody help me understand & suggest a solution to the problem here.
